    The archives at the North Carolina History Center consists of letters, diaries, photographs, account books, and other ephemera. The bulk of the collection centers on the Federal occupation of New Bern in the 1860s, and institutional records related to the reconstruction of Tryon Palace in the 1950s.     • Tour the (in)famous Tryon Palace. Originally commissioned by Royal Governor William Tryon, Tryon Palace was initially completed in 1770 and later served as the very first capital of the state of North Carolina.
    • Grab a drink at the cozy Birthplace of Pepsi-Cola. Did you know that Pepsi was invented in a pharmacy right here in New Bern? In 1893, pharmacist Caleb Davis Bradham started selling “Brad’s Drink” from his pharmacy.
